Android开发技巧
文章平均质量分 66
KJ_Wang
这个作者很懒,什么都没留下…
展开
-
技巧之一:EditText中输入图像的处理方法(仿QQ聊天内容处理)
大家都用过QQ,就知道QQ里面记录的内容就可以输入图标,觉得好奇,研究了好久才搞定,下面看看代码:Bitmap bitmap=BitmapFactory.decodeResource(this.getResources(), R.drawable.ic_launcher);//将资源图转换成BitmapImageSpan imageSpan=new ImageSpan(this,bitma原创 2015-05-26 16:22:51 · 888 阅读 · 0 评论 -
解决Activity内控件,当使用软键盘时,会着顶上去的解决方案
我们在开发过程中,经常会使用到布局内输入控件如:EditText等,如果不设置Window参数,EditText下方的控件就会被键盘顶上去。很奇怪,试了N次,才发现,原来Activity的Window属性没设置,导致键盘顶获得焦点以下的控件全部被顶上去。经过多次试验,得出结论:解决这个问题不外乎两种方法:一是通过配置文件来配,别一种方法则是用代码的方式实现。下面我们来解决。第一种方法:配置原创 2015-06-01 21:29:08 · 8712 阅读 · 2 评论 -
解决RadioButton+FragmentPagerAdapter+Fragment切换页面数据加载的问题
我相信大家在网上已经看到很多介绍Activity与Fragment数据交互的问题。但大家都看到都是在Activity.onCreate方法中加载数据,这是初始时加载数据,我相信大家对这个一定很熟悉。我今天讲的这种是Fragment已经加载完后,然后再重新向Fragment内的控件加载数据。1、先说说适用场合:比如我想制作一个销售订单的图表,但通常客户要求的不只一个图表,可能会要求LineC原创 2015-06-02 15:49:28 · 5774 阅读 · 0 评论 -
解决布局控件的属性重新设置问题----Margin
问题提出:RelativeLayout布局中,有时经常会出现达不到自己的要求,这就需要重新设置一定的高度、宽度等来达到自己的要求。现象:1、如果在onCreate方法中,读取match_parent,wrap_content布局高度、宽度结果都为0。根本无法达到自己想要的结果。2、如果想用其他方法试了N久不得法,在网上找,还是总觉得不满意。于是查帮助文档发现ViewTreeObserv原创 2015-06-08 11:07:51 · 1013 阅读 · 0 评论